When it comes to HVAC systems, one of the key factors that determine their efficiency is the accurate calculation of heat loss Heat loss calculation is a crucial step in designing and operating an HVAC system effectively By accurately calculating heat loss, HVAC professionals can ensure that the system is properly sized, energy-efficient, and provides optimal comfort levels for the occupants.

Heat loss calculation in HVAC systems involves determining the amount of heat that a building loses through its walls, windows, roof, and other components This calculation is essential for determining the heating requirements of a building and selecting the appropriate HVAC equipment to meet those requirements By accurately calculating heat loss, HVAC professionals can ensure that the system is not oversized, which can lead to energy waste and increased operating costs.

There are several factors that contribute to heat loss in a building, including insulation levels, air infiltration, building orientation, and temperature differentials To accurately calculate heat loss, HVAC professionals use sophisticated software programs that take into account all of these factors By inputting data such as building dimensions, insulation levels, window sizes, and outdoor temperatures, these programs can calculate the heat loss for each individual component of a building.

One of the key benefits of performing a heat loss calculation is that it allows HVAC professionals to design a system that is perfectly sized for the building By accurately determining the heating requirements of a building, HVAC professionals can select the appropriate size of heating equipment A system that is properly sized will operate more efficiently, provide better comfort levels, and have a longer lifespan.
